Form提供了兩種數據傳輸的方式——get和post。雖然它們都是數據的提交方式,但是在實際傳輸時確有很大的不同,並且可能會對數據產生嚴重的影響。雖然為了方便的得到變量值,Web容器已經屏蔽了二者的一些差異,但是了解二者的差異在以后的編程也會很有幫助的。 1、Get是用來從服務器上獲得 ...
GET和POST傳輸 在很多人看來,get和post的區別有比如安不安全,傳輸有大小限制等,在這里,我將對get和post做出客觀的評價: GET: 傳輸方法:get傳輸數據一般是在地址欄的url的問號后面拼接數據進行傳輸。 傳輸量:因為get是在url上攜帶數據傳輸,但是瀏覽器基於安全考慮,會限制url的大小,所以get的傳輸量小不是因為它本身的原因,而是瀏覽器所造成的。 安全性:get的安全性 ...
2018-12-17 18:43 0 1350 推薦指數:
Form提供了兩種數據傳輸的方式——get和post。雖然它們都是數據的提交方式,但是在實際傳輸時確有很大的不同,並且可能會對數據產生嚴重的影響。雖然為了方便的得到變量值,Web容器已經屏蔽了二者的一些差異,但是了解二者的差異在以后的編程也會很有幫助的。 1、Get是用來從服務器上獲得 ...
1.post更安全(不會作為url的一部分,不會被緩存、保存在服務器日志、以及瀏覽器瀏覽記錄中) 2.post發送的數據量更大(get有url長度限制) 3.post能發送更多的數據類型(get只能發送ASCII字符) 4.post比get慢 5.Post是向服務器提交數據的一種請求 ...
為什么要學習requests,而不是urllib? 1.requests的底層實現就是urllib。 2.requests在python2和python3中通用,方法完全一樣。 3.reques ...
from flask import * ''' 服務器用flask中的request對象的args來存儲GET的參數,用get方法 來獲取參數,即用flask.request.args.get(參數)來獲取參數的值 ''' app=Flask(__name__) @app.route ...
前幾天工作中,所有表單我都采用post方法,頭兒說那樣不好,大型網站上一般都采用get方法,不理解。 在網上摘到一段比較有用的話 減低服務器流量壓力根據 HTTP 規范,GET 用於信息獲取,而且應該是 安全的和 冪等的。所謂安全的意味着該操作用於獲取信息而非修改信息。換句話說,GET ...
1、共同點 get和post請求都是http的請求方式,用戶通過不同的http的請求方式完成對資源(url)的操作,GET、POST、PUT、DELETE就對應着這個資源的查、改、增、刪四個操作,具體點來講GET一般用於獲取/查詢資源信息,POST一般用於更新資源信息 http定義了與服務器 ...
設置路由的訪問方式get post常用的兩種 代碼均是測試代碼,相對簡單。 ...
由於WEBServce老項目中需要增添新的接口,而且添加的接口不希望被其它項目以引用Servces方式使用。 那么得在現有Service項目中添加Http請求方式來實現系統間數據交互。只需要告知請求地址,請求方法(GET,POST),和數據格式(JSON,XML)即可實現了。 客戶端就如 ...